Weekly Promos, Orleans Farmers Market is located each Saturday on Congress Square from 8 am to 12 noon. We had another amazing market day. The weather started out a bit on the chilly side. But the sun was shining and it warmed up quickly. This week you can expect, gourds, apples, dried beans, beets, chili peppers, eggplant, flowers, beef, chicken, pork, fish, green beans, herbs, okra, onions, radishes, sweet peppers, potatoes, pumpkins, mums, squash, sweet potatoes, tomatoes, turnips, and zucchini. From our home bakers, you can expect, brownies, cakes, decorated sugar cookies, fudge, peanut brittle, muffins, cinnamon rolls, scones, pies, quick breads, yeast rolls, salt rising breads, cobblers, syrups (maple, blackberry, strawberry, peach, shag bark hickory), jam and jelly. From our craft folks you can expect, hair bows, dog collars and leashes, bird feeders and houses, wind chimes, crochet and knit items, wood bowls, hats, scarves, jewelry, leather goods, purses, wall art, oil paintings, rugs, rustic furniture, goats milk soaps, lotions, makeups, tote bags, air plants, baby blankets, aprons, hand towels, pillows, tooth fairy pillows, hand carved items, wood signs, zen gardens, candles, cradles, wood toys, cutting boards, note cards, baby products, hand made Amish baskets and much more. Our Jammers will be tuned up and filling the air with music. They are here each Saturday for your listening pleasure. We all appreciate these talented people that show up each Saturday. All are welcome to come and sit and join in with our Beloved Jammers. This Saturday will be filled with family friendly fun events. Janet Kennedy will have yoga at 9am. Bring a mat and join in for some good stretches. Lost River Market and Deli (our community owned grocery) will be have a great food demo of fall salads, sweet potatoes and rice salads. Come shop our market, have a cup of coffee in a real cup courtesy of the wonderful Maple Street Restaurant, shop our well stocked Buck a Book (kids can pick a free book each market day), or listen to our Jammers.
